Investigate The Company

Before you jump into planning your presentation to impress the committee, do a bit of sleuth work. Check out the organization’s website, social media, and press reputation. 

What do you notice about their tone, colors, and media presence? What stands out as their top priority? What are the hallmarks of their brand?

By understanding your target audience, you’ll be a keen insight into how to orient your presentation. For instance, if they are a scrappy start-up, you may want to emphasize creativity, innovation, and speed. If they are a conservative firm, you may want to focus on expense management, security, and risk assessment.

Either way, with your detective work in hand, you can point your presentation in the direction of success.

Practice Your Presentation

If you’ve run out of Blue Bottle coffee, you may need some more before you continue. This next step is critical. It’s called practice.

Many professionals ignore this step. It’s silly to think that you can ace an interview without practicing. That’s why you’re going to be smart and reduce the stress of presenting to a live audience.

Focus on 3 crucial elements:

• Practice Timing

Time your presentation to the second. Know how long each section takes so you can add, change, or adjust on the fly.

• Practice Realism

Practice in a realistic setting. If you’ll be sitting in your interview, practice delivering your message sitting. If you’ll be standing, stand. Put on the clothes you will wear. Adjust so to feel comfortable in the climate, culture, and environment.

• Practice Relevance

Organize your message to connect with the top priorities of this organization.
